summaryrefslogtreecommitdiffstats
path: root/common/ssr_setup.te
blob: 10973fe3a1b302abf6ceecfe4d8d1538e026d737 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
# Policy for ssr_setup
# ssr_setup - ssr_setup domain
type ssr_setup, domain;
type ssr_setup_exec, exec_type, vendor_file_type, file_type;
init_daemon_domain(ssr_setup);

# Required to discover esoc's
r_dir_file(ssr_setup, sysfs_esoc)

# Required to enable/disable ssr
r_dir_file(ssr_setup, sysfs_ssr)
allow ssr_setup sysfs_ssr:lnk_file w_file_perms;
allow ssr_setup sysfs_ssr_toggle:file rw_file_perms;

# Keeping this here till sysfs labeling is resolved
allow ssr_setup sysfs:file w_file_perms;
allow ssr_setup sysfs_data:file r_file_perms;